July 17, 1948~October 25, 2022

 

Donna Barton Mayo, 74, of Pinellas Park passed away peacefully surrounded by her family on October 25th.  She was born on July 17, 1948, in Ohio to Steve and Agnes Barton. Donna’s family soon moved to Beaverdale, PA where she grew up as the oldest of three alongside her siblings, Steve and Debbie.  As a young adult, she settled in Washington D.C. where she met and married the love of her life, Paul in 1979.  They moved to Florida shortly after where they started their family.  Before moving to Florida, Donna had a job in the medical field working with cancer patients.  After moving to Florida, she became an entrepreneur, always running businesses that allowed her flexibility to be a mother first.  She ran a successful in-home daycare, a children’s consignment store, and an online resale business.

 

Donna was a devoted wife, mother, and grandmother. She was preceded in death by her husband of 42 years, Paul, her brother Steve, and sister Debbie.  Donna is survived by her two children: Paul (Cathy) Mayo II, Brittany (Grant) LaDuke and stepdaughter, Larkin (Barry) Stetler.  “Grandma” leaves behind seven grandchildren: John and Barrett Stetler, Paul III and Jackson Mayo, and Grant, Sadie, and Isla LaDuke. Donna took so much joy in spending time with her family.  Anyone who knew her, knew they would get an earful of updates and moments of pride about all grandchildren weaved into any conversation.  As a mother, she spent countless hours cheering at baseball and softball games, taking her children to activities, and always opened her home to friends.  Donna also loved to shop.  She had a talent and eye for finding good deals.  It is a standing family joke that any trip, vacation, or errand could turn into a full day of shopping with a carful of finds.  From the outside it may appear that she had a love of things, but the items purchased were rarely for herself. She took great joy and pride in providing for her family and those she loved.

 

Donna will be deeply missed by her family, friends, and all who knew her. A Funeral Mass is scheduled for 10:00 am on Tuesday, November 8, 2022, at Saint Matthew Catholic Church. All are welcome to join the family for refreshments in Bethany Hall after the service.

 

Saint Matthew Catholic Church is located at 9111 90th Ave, Largo, FL 33777.
